Side-by-Side Comparison: FTMO vs Bespoke Funding

Metric
FTMO
Bespoke Funding
Max Drawdown
10%
10%
Daily Drawdown
5%
5%
Profit Target
10%
8%
Profit Split
80/20 → 90/10
80/20
Challenge Cost
$155 - $1,080
$89 - $449
Trading Period
Unlimited
30 days
Min Trading Days
4
5
Leverage
1:100
1:100
Instruments
Forex, Indices, Commodities, Crypto, Stocks
Forex, Indices, Commodities
Account Sizes
$10K, $25K, $50K, $100K, $200K
$10K, $25K, $50K, $100K
Scaling
Scale up to $2M after 4 months of profitable trading
Scale with consistent performance
News Trading
Allowed
Allowed
Weekend Holding
Allowed
Allowed
EA / Bots
Allowed
Allowed
Rating
4.8/5
3.8/5

Frequently Asked Questions

Which is better, FTMO or Bespoke Funding?
It depends on your trading style. FTMO offers 10% max drawdown and a 80/20 → 90/10 profit split, while Bespoke Funding offers 10% max drawdown and a 80/20 split. FTMO has a higher overall rating at 4.8/5.
What is the cheapest option between FTMO and Bespoke Funding?
FTMO challenges start at $155 - $1,080, while Bespoke Funding starts at $89 - $449. Compare account sizes and what's included before choosing based on price alone.
Can I use EAs or trading bots with FTMO and Bespoke Funding?
FTMO allows EAs/bots. Bespoke Funding allows them. Always verify the latest rules on each firm's website.
What are the drawdown rules for FTMO vs Bespoke Funding?
FTMO has a 10% max drawdown and 5% daily drawdown. Bespoke Funding has a 10% max drawdown and 5% daily drawdown. Use our free Drawdown Calculator to find your safe lot size for either firm.
How long do I have to pass the FTMO vs Bespoke Funding challenge?
FTMO gives you Unlimited. Bespoke Funding gives you 30 days. Both require a minimum of 4 and 5 trading days respectively.
Which firm has a better profit split, FTMO or Bespoke Funding?
FTMO offers a 80/20 → 90/10 profit split, while Bespoke Funding offers 80/20. Higher profit splits mean more of your trading profits go to you.
